Example of typeface being used within packaging, here it is being used with Bjork's CD and Sleeve cover. The text integrates with the original image, as if flowing from the mouth. Although the text is a bight bold colour the softness of the  style of the text allows this to work with the soft image.

Type within magazines. These magazine spreads are taken from Durban magazine in South Africa, by Orange Juice Designs. The top left typeface is clearly inspired by architecture, from what I can tell based upon a bridge.
